Compared to products made with whole grains, refined grain products ______ fiber, vitamins, minerals, and healthy fats.

1) contain similar amounts of
2) are lower in
3) are higher in

Final answer:

Refined grain products are lower in fiber, vitamins, minerals, and healthy fats compared to whole grains. Whole grains such as quinoa, brown rice, whole wheat, oats, and barley are beneficial for health and provide dietary fiber which aids digestion and reduces the risk of chronic illnesses.

Step-by-step explanation:

Compared to products made with whole grains, refined grain products are lower in fiber, vitamins, minerals, and healthy fats. This is because the refining process removes the bran and germ portions of the grain, which contain the majority of the nutrients.

Consuming whole grains is important because they provide essential nutrients such as dietary fiber, which can help with digestion, and reduce the risk of chronic diseases like heart disease, diabetes, and cancer.

Five good sources of whole grains are:

  • Quinoa
  • Brown Rice
  • Whole Wheat
  • Oats
  • Barley

Additionally, whole grains can contribute to a feeling of fullness and provide a steady source of energy throughout the day.

The Standard American Diet, with its high prevalence of processed foods, can benefit greatly from the inclusion of more whole grains to improve overall health and nutritional intake.
